Introduction : Dilemme fréquent ?
Dans le monde technologique d'aujourd'hui, de nombreux professionnels se retrouvent face à un choix crucial : se spécialiser en tant qu'Ingénieur Firmware / Logiciel Embarqué ou opter pour le rôle d'Architecte IoT. Chacun de ces postes offre des opportunités de carrière passionnantes et des défis uniques, mais les compétences requises, les missions et les environnements de travail diffèrent considérablement.
Ce guide comparatif est conçu pour vous aider à peser le pour et le contre de chaque voie, en vous fournissant des informations détaillées sur les deux métiers. Que vous soyez un jeune diplômé ou un professionnel en reconversion, ce choix peut avoir un impact significatif sur votre parcours professionnel.
Ingénieur Firmware / Logiciel Embarqué : Zoom sur le quotidien, missions, avantages
L'Ingénieur Firmware ou Logiciel Embarqué se concentre sur le développement de logiciels qui interagissent directement avec le matériel. Ce rôle est essentiel dans de nombreux secteurs, notamment l'automobile, l'électronique grand public, et les dispositifs médicaux.
Missions
- Développement de logiciels : Programmation de firmware pour microcontrôleurs, en utilisant des langages comme C ou C++.
- Tests et validation : Conduite de tests pour s'assurer que le logiciel fonctionne correctement dans des conditions réelles.
- Intégration matérielle : Collaboration avec les ingénieurs matériels pour intégrer le logiciel avec les composants électroniques.
- Maintenance et mises à jour : Réalisation de mises à jour logicielles pour améliorer les performances ou corriger des bugs.
Avantages
- Expertise technique : Développement d'une expertise approfondie dans les systèmes embarqués.
- Polyvalence : Possibilité de travailler dans divers secteurs, offrant des perspectives variées.
- Satisfaction : Sentiment d'accomplissement en voyant son code fonctionner sur des systèmes physiques.
Architecte IoT : Zoom sur le quotidien, missions, avantages
Prêt à réussir vos entretiens ?
Entraînez-vous avec notre IA pour simuler des entretiens réalistes et obtenir des feedbacks instantanés.
- Simulations illimitées avec IA
- Feedback détaillé en temps réel
Pas de carte bancaire requise
L'Architecte IoT (Internet des Objets) joue un rôle crucial dans la conception et la mise en œuvre de systèmes interconnectés. Ce poste est particulièrement en vogue avec l'essor de la connectivité et des dispositifs intelligents.
Missions
- Conception d'architectures : Élaboration d'architectures pour des solutions IoT, intégrant matériel, logiciels et services cloud.
- Gestion de projet : Coordination des équipes de développement pour s'assurer que les projets respectent les délais et les budgets.
- Analyse des données : Utilisation de données collectées par les dispositifs IoT pour améliorer les performances et l'expérience utilisateur.
- Veille technologique : Suivi des évolutions technologiques pour intégrer de nouvelles solutions innovantes.
Avantages
- Innovation : Travailler à la pointe de la technologie avec des projets innovants.
- Impact : Avoir un rôle clé dans des initiatives qui transforment les secteurs d'activité.
- Leadership : Possibilité de diriger des équipes et de façonner des stratégies technologiques.
Comparatif
| Critères | Ingénieur Firmware / Logiciel Embarqué | Architecte IoT |
|---|---|---|
| Salaire | 40 000 - 65 000 € / an | 60 000 - 100 000 € / an |
| Télétravail | Souvent limité, travail sur site requis pour tests matériels | Possibilité de télétravail, surtout dans la phase de conception |
| Stress | Modéré, centré sur les délais de développement | Élevé, en raison de la gestion de projet et des attentes des clients |
| Débouchés | Demande croissante dans divers secteurs | Élevée, surtout avec l'expansion de l'IoT |
Verdict : Qui choisir ?
Le choix entre devenir Ingénieur Firmware / Logiciel Embarqué ou Architecte IoT dépend principalement de vos intérêts, de vos compétences et de vos objectifs de carrière. Si vous êtes passionné par le développement de logiciels et aimez travailler en étroite collaboration avec le matériel, alors le rôle d'Ingénieur Firmware pourrait être le bon choix pour vous. Ce poste est idéal pour ceux qui apprécient la résolution de problèmes techniques et le développement de solutions spécifiques.
En revanche, si vous êtes attiré par des projets innovants et que vous souhaitez jouer un rôle clé dans la conception de systèmes complexes, l'Architecte IoT pourrait être la voie à suivre. Ce rôle nécessite des compétences en gestion, une vision stratégique et une bonne compréhension des tendances technologiques.
En conclusion, les deux carrières offrent des opportunités passionnantes. Prenez le temps d'évaluer vos priorités personnelles et professionnelles avant de faire votre choix. Quelle que soit la voie que vous choisissez, assurez-vous qu'elle correspond à vos aspirations et à vos passions.